Open House at the Flint House

Saturday, October 14, 1-4 p.m.

Stop by for a tour of the Flint House and learn about the history of Scotia and the Mohawk Valley broomcorn industry. There will be a craft project for kids, and, depending on the weather, artists painting outside on the lawn.

The Flint House is one of the oldest buildings in Scotia, and the park land surrounding it has been farmed for hundreds of years.

The address is 421 S. Reynolds Street in Scotia.
